Neptune Trine Mars

The Ultimate Guide

Neptune trine Mars blends vision with momentum, making inspired action second nature. It sharpens intuitive timing, fuels creative stamina, and adds a quiet magnetism that moves people without force. Driven by ideals, compassion, and imagination, effort flows rather than strains, excelling in art, healing, activism, and subtle strategy. At its best, it turns dreams into results and makes hard work look effortless.

Neptune Trine Mars

Neptune trine Mars blends vision with momentum. When your dreams feel urgent and you’re moved to act in ways that are compassionate, creative, and quietly bold, this aspect is working. It’s the choreography of the “spiritual warrior”: the drive of action meeting the imagination of the mystic. People with this aspect often feel guided, as if their timing and instincts are subtly tuned to the room or the waves around them. Empathy powers your courage, artistry powers your effort, and intuition powers your strategy. It’s excellent for healing work, performance, film and photography, dance and martial arts, ocean sports, activism, and any mission where subtle influence beats brute force. The main caution: channel the idealism or it leaks into avoidance, martyrdom, or foggy goals.

Natal meaning

At birth, this trine gives you a natural bridge from imagination to motion. The first move is often internal: a felt picture or ideal, then a swift, graceful action.

  • Motivation style: purpose-led, empathetic, and visually/energetically inspired. First link in this section: Mars defines how you act; the trine keeps the engine oiled.
  • Talent stack: choreography of effort (dance, martial arts, yoga), film/photography, sound design, charity work, ocean/river sports.
  • Conflict style: de-escalation first, decisive strike if needed; you win by sidestepping, redirecting, or outlasting.
  • Energy: waves—work in pulses; respect recovery cycles.
  • Sexual/creative tone: romantic, imaginative, attuned to partner’s cues; fantasy fuels desire.

Transit meaning (timed activation)

When transiting Neptune forms a trine to your natal Mars, expect 2–3 years of soft acceleration. You gain endurance for gentle but persistent effort and a clearer sense of “why.”

  • Best for: launching compassionate projects, refining craft, rehab and recovery, learning “soft power.”
  • Timing cue: creative breakthroughs cluster around exact hits; schedule recording, performance, or a campaign roll-out near these dates.

Is Neptune trine Mars always “good”?

It’s supportive, not automatic. Without direction, the inspiration diffuses. With a clear aim, it feels like a tailwind.

How do I find my exact Neptune–Mars trine dates for transits?

Use the “transits” view in your chart calculator or consult an ephemeris. Neptune moves slowly, so expect multiple exact hits via retrogrades. Start with your chart here: Get Your Complete Birth Chart Free.

What if I have a strong Mars but a foggy Neptune?

Borrow structure from Mars: plan, warm-up, execute. Borrow compassion from Neptune: keep the work humane. Daily ritual + weekly goal = balance.

Does sign matter?

Yes. A fiery Mars colors the action with boldness; a water Neptune colors the vision with empathy. Sign flavors adjust style, not the core harmony of the trine.
